Fill in the sentences below, which explain how character displacement evolved in the finch populations on Santa María and San Cristóbal islands.

Options: Los Hermanos, directional, interspecific competition, reduces, shallower beaks, less, Daphne, deeper beaks.

1. When the finches first colonized Santa María and San Cristóbal, G. fuliginosa probably had beak sizes similar to finches on ______ island, and G. fortis probably had beak sizes similar to finches on ______ island.

2. Significant overlap in beak size would have resulted in ______ for food.

3. Natural selection favored phenotypes that competed ______ for food.

4. In G. fortis, finches with ______ were selected for.

5. In G. fuliginosa, finches with ______ were selected for.

6. Each species experienced ______ selection, which resulted in character displacement for beak size.

7. Character displacement is adaptive for both populations because it ______ interspecific competition.
